Why Tap Water Needs Treatment Before Pond Use
Municipal water is treated to be safe for human consumption, which means it contains disinfectants like chlorine or, increasingly, chloramine. While these chemicals prevent waterborne illness for us, they are toxic to aquatic life. They directly damage the sensitive gill tissues of fish, leading to respiratory distress and even death. It’s a fast and brutal process.
But the damage doesn’t stop with your fish. The foundation of a healthy pond is the colony of beneficial bacteria living in your filter and on every surface. These microscopic workhorses break down fish waste and organic debris, converting toxic ammonia into less harmful substances. Chlorine and chloramine are indiscriminate killers; they wipe out these beneficial bacteria just as effectively as they kill pathogens.
This creates a double-whammy for your pond. You’ve not only stressed or killed your fish, but you’ve also destroyed the biological filter that keeps the water safe. This can trigger a sudden spike in ammonia and nitrites, leading to a full-blown ecosystem crash. Using a dechlorinator isn’t an optional step—it’s the fundamental first move in any water change to preserve the balance you’ve worked so hard to achieve.
Seachem Prime: Concentrated Toxin Removal
Seachem Prime is legendary in the aquarium world, and for good reason. Its main selling point is extreme concentration. A little goes a very long way, making it one of the most cost-effective options per gallon, especially if you have a large pond or multiple water features on your property.
What sets Prime apart is its ability to do more than just neutralize chlorine and chloramine. It also temporarily binds up toxic ammonia, nitrite, and nitrate. This is a game-changer during emergencies. If you have an ammonia spike after overfeeding or a filter malfunction, a dose of Prime can detoxify the water for 24-48 hours, buying you critical time to fix the underlying problem without losing fish.
The tradeoff for this power is that you need to be precise. Because it’s so concentrated, overdosing is easier than with more dilute products. However, for the hobby farmer who values efficiency and multi-purpose tools, Prime is like a Swiss Army knife for water treatment. It’s the product you reach for when you need reliable, comprehensive protection.
API Pond Stress Coat: Heals and Dechlorinates
API Pond Stress Coat is the go-to for situations where fish are under, well, stress. Its primary function is to remove chlorine and chloramine, and it does that job perfectly well. But its real value lies in its secondary benefit: slime coat restoration.
Fish have a natural protective layer of slime that shields them from parasites and infections. This coating can be damaged during netting, transport, or due to aggressive tank mates or poor water quality. Stress Coat contains aloe vera, which helps heal and replenish this vital barrier. This makes it the ideal choice when adding new fish to your pond or after performing maintenance that required you to handle them.
Think of it as first aid in a bottle. While other conditioners focus solely on water chemistry, Stress Coat addresses the physical well-being of your fish. It’s a fantastic all-in-one for routine water changes, but it truly shines when you’re trying to give new or recovering fish the best possible start in their environment.
Microbe-Lift Dechlorinator+ for Heavy Metals
Not all water sources are created equal. If you’re on municipal water, you’re dealing with chlorine. But if you’re on well water or in an area with old plumbing, you might also have heavy metals like copper or lead leaching into your supply. That’s where a product like Microbe-Lift Dechlorinator+ becomes essential.
This conditioner is formulated not just to remove chlorine and chloramine but also to chelate (bind up and render harmless) heavy metals. These metals are invisible toxins that can build up over time, causing long-term health problems and unexplained deaths in fish and invertebrates. Using a standard dechlorinator won’t touch them.
Microbe-Lift provides an extra layer of security. It’s a bit of an insurance policy against the unseen threats in your source water. If you’ve ever had mysterious issues with sensitive fish or shrimp, or if you know your water source is questionable, switching to a dechlorinator that specifically targets heavy metals is a smart, proactive move.

Fritz A.C.C.R. for Large Volume Water Changes
When you’re dealing with big water, you need a workhorse. Fritz A.C.C.R. (Ammonia, Chlorine, and Chloramine Remover) is a highly concentrated, no-nonsense conditioner designed for large ponds, aquaculture, and serious hobbyists. Its formulation is built for neutralizing massive amounts of chlorine and chloramine quickly and economically.
This is the product you want when you’re filling a pond for the first time or doing a major water change—think 50% or more—after a problem like a disease outbreak or a water contamination event. Because it’s so concentrated, the cost per 100 gallons is very low, which is a major consideration when you’re treating thousands of gallons at once. It also detoxifies ammonia and nitrite, providing a crucial safety net during large water changes that can disrupt your biological filter.
You probably don’t need the power of A.C.C.R. for a simple 10-gallon top-off. But for the hobby farmer with a thousand-gallon koi pond or a natural swimming pond, this product provides the bulk-scale treatment needed to make large volumes of water safe without breaking the bank. It’s pure, functional water conditioning on a grand scale.
